Doing street outreach 3-4 times a week to the current street children of Arusha and starting a transition home for the older residents of CCF. Below is an explanation of the transition home.

The transition home will be a simple set up and will provide a place for the older residents of CCF to stay after they are done form 4 (equivalent to grade 10). After form 4 these older boys are told to leave CCF. This happened for the first time in September of last year. It was soon realized that if something was not done about this these boys would end up back on the streets, the exact place they were taken off of so many years ago. In addition to this in order to obtain steady employment in Tanzania extra education is needed. This additional education can range from vocational colleges to universities. In order for the boys to stay in the transition home they must have a plan for their future which will enable them to one day sustain themselves and they must cover part of the grocery bill each month.
